Tidy, well-kept, warm, charming, comfortable, tranquil…are just a few words to describe this great farmhouse on a serene and picturesque 31+ acres. This 2 bedroom/1 bath home could be the perfect getaway or forever home if you are looking to downsize. It began with a barn built in the 70’s and in 2014 the transformed living quarters was added. Distinguished light fixtures, a large farmhouse sink, the screened pantry, shiplap walls, wood flooring, exposed barn poles and beams are just some of the features that make this home cozy and genuine. Open the back door from the utility/bath combo and you enter an enclosed entertaining area/workshop. If you love the outdoors, this property lies along Ives Creek, is partially wooded with trails perfect for hunting or just enjoying the wildlife. An implement canopy, metal barn, 2 horse stalls, an old camp house and more compliment this unique property. Sweet and inviting, your own “neck of the woods” is ready and waiting for you to enjoy!
